Background technique
Automobile metal plate work wrapping process is generally used for the inside and outside plate of automobile assembling part, and (usually shutter member is also wrapped sometimes
Include the top cover with skylight, such as arrangements for automotive doors), this be it is a kind of will on part by punching press generate upper overturning or lower flange pass through bending
After pressing, Fig. 1 is shown in the assembly technology for making the inside and outside plate of part link together, wrapping process signal.Complete the mould of this process
Tool is called wrapping mold.By schematic diagram it is found that being that inner panel A, outside plate B are superimposed in the process of mould production, inner panel upper,
Outside plate is under.In order to guarantee the relative positional accuracy of two sheet metal components, need to position upper and lower two sheet metal components, if this
The hole center that two sheet metal components need to position each other on a vertical line, and the face where the two hole sites that
It rises and falls between this very small, just can be used and once position two sheet metal components in lower die installation positioning pin, mounting means is shown in Fig. 2.
Not in a vertical line, it is not available the same positioning pin, the excessive positioning pin that will lead to that rises and falls is too long, after the completion of will lead to bound edge
Pickup is difficult.Then inner panel positioning should be mounted on upper mold, run down contact sheet metal component location hole in upper mold to complete to position, pacify
Dress mode is shown in Fig. 3.This positioning method, positioning pin after mounting, can cause to be stranded to commissioning staff in the position of adjustment positioning pin
It is difficult.If alignment pin position slightly deviation, inner panel dislocation and Severe scratches workpiece can be made.
